1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-2,3-dihydro-1H-benzo[d]imidazol-1-yl)ethanol hydrochloride
TL;DR: 1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-2,3-dihydro-1H-benzo[d]imidazol-1-yl)ethanol hydrochloride (CAS 635321-75-4) is a chemical compound with molecular formula C16H16Cl3N3O and molecular weight 371.04 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
1-(3,4-dichlorophenyl)-2-(2-imino-3-methylbenzimidazol-1-yl)ethanol;hydrochloride
Also Known As: 1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-2,3-dihydro-1H-benzo[d]imidazol-1-yl)ethanol hydrochloride, 1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-benzoimidazol-1-yl)ethanol Hydrochloride, 1-(3,4-dichlorophenyl)-2-(2-imino-3-methylbenzimidazol-1-yl)ethanol hydrochloride
| Molecular Formula | C16H16Cl3N3O |
|---|---|
| Molecular Weight | 371.04 g/mol |
| LogP | 3.92147 |
| Topological Polar Surface Area | 53.94 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 3 |
| Exact Mass | 371.0359 |
| Heavy Atoms | 23 |
| Complexity | 901.2121 |
Chemical Identifiers
| CAS Number | 635321-75-4 |
|---|---|
| SMILES | CN1C2=CC=CC=C2N(C1=N)CC(C3=CC(=C(C=C3)Cl)Cl)O.Cl |

Property Insights of 1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-2,3-dihydro-1H-benzo[d]imidazol-1-yl)ethanol hydrochloride
The XLogP value of 3.92147 indicates that 1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-2,3-dihydro-1H-benzo[d]imidazol-1-yl)ethanol hydrochloride is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 53.94 Ų, 1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-2,3-dihydro-1H-benzo[d]imidazol-1-yl)ethanol hydrochloride ex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 1-(3,4-dichlorophenyl)-2-(2-imino-3-methyl-2,3-dihydro-1H-benzo[d]imidazol-1-yl)ethanol hydrochloride has 2 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
